Firmware rollout for the Larkvale TN-40 thermostats goes through the staged channel only; the broadcast channel is reserved for emergency patches approved by the Dunmere release board. The updater daemon reads its config from /etc/larkvale/updater.env and refuses to start if the channel signing credential is missing. Before merging, confirm the env file ends with the line below.

secret setting of taduf-bahip: COURIER_KEY5=49c55

## TimeLoom Limits & Quotas

Hey on-call: if the TimeLoom solver starts chewing CPU, it's almost always a school uploading a monster timetable that blows past our solve-time budget. We cap iterations, room counts, and concurrent solves per tenant so one district can't starve the rest. Page ops only if limits are hit repeatedly. The current caps live here.

tuning constants:
RATE_LIMITS = {
    "zorael": 10,
    "oliix": 1,
    "holix": 2,
    "quenix": 10,
}

Hey team — handing over Dedupo, our on-call alert deduplicator, from me (Marnik) to whoever's next up. It clusters alerts by fingerprint every 30s; if it wedges, restart the collapser pod, not the whole stack. Config lives in the usual repo. To unlock the admin console after a cold restart, you'll need the recovery passphrase below.

unlock words, fawig-bagef: olidor-holir-istox-holath-tamys-quenion-giliel

**Q: My plugin's resolver is slow — is this the N+1 thing?**

Probably, yeah. Older versions of the Fernwick SDK ran one database call per list item, so a query for 200 orders meant 201 round trips. As of SDK 4.2 we batch those through a built-in dataloader, so just upgrade and wrap your lookups in `batchResolve()` — no other changes needed. If your numbers don't improve after upgrading, grab a trace from the playground and send it our way at the address below.

escalation mailbox, kaweg-kahif: druwyn.sordor@nelvroworks.corp